Cross border inspiration for Foden's

Star players from Foden's Band will head across Offa's Dyke later this month to lead a workshop day with in Abergele.

North West Area Champion Foden's will head across Offa's Dyke later this month to hold a training day with Beulah Brass in Abergele.

The event on Saturday 28th April will see stars from the band work with delegates in full band and sectional rehearsals, give invaluable one to one tips and advice and undertake a tutor's concert and workshop concert to round the day off.

Open day

The day is open to brass players only with the charge for the day at £10 (adults), £5 (under 16s) and £20 (family rate)

Beulah Band spokesperson Mary Wallace told 4BR: "We are thrilled to once again welcome the Foden's stars to our training day following the success of a previous visit by them a couple of years ago. It promises to be a fantastic event and one that will have huge benefits for everyone that attends."

In response, Foden's Mark Wilkinson added: "We really enjoy these opportunities to help develop and encourage players of all ages and abilities.

There is a wonderful tradition of brass banding in North Wales and we hope this great day provides further inspiration."
